1. Product Science and Structural Stability
1.1 Crystal Chemistry and Bonding Characteristics
(Silicon Carbide Crucibles)
Silicon carbide (SiC) is a covalent ceramic made up of silicon and carbon atoms prepared in a tetrahedral lattice, primarily in hexagonal (4H, 6H) or cubic (3C) polytypes, each exhibiting outstanding atomic bond toughness.
The Si– C bond, with a bond energy of around 318 kJ/mol, is amongst the toughest in architectural ceramics, conferring impressive thermal security, hardness, and resistance to chemical assault.
This robust covalent network results in a product with a melting point going beyond 2700 ° C(sublimes), making it among one of the most refractory non-oxide porcelains available for high-temperature applications.
Unlike oxide ceramics such as alumina, SiC keeps mechanical stamina and creep resistance at temperature levels above 1400 ° C, where several metals and traditional ceramics begin to soften or deteriorate.
Its reduced coefficient of thermal development (~ 4.0 × 10 ⁻⁶/ K) integrated with high thermal conductivity (80– 120 W/(m · K)) enables quick thermal cycling without tragic breaking, a crucial quality for crucible efficiency.
These intrinsic properties come from the balanced electronegativity and similar atomic dimensions of silicon and carbon, which promote a highly secure and densely packed crystal framework.
1.2 Microstructure and Mechanical Durability
Silicon carbide crucibles are commonly fabricated from sintered or reaction-bonded SiC powders, with microstructure playing a definitive function in toughness and thermal shock resistance.
Sintered SiC crucibles are generated with solid-state or liquid-phase sintering at temperatures above 2000 ° C, frequently with boron or carbon ingredients to enhance densification and grain border cohesion.
